Introduction
As the world accelerates its transition toward sustainable and low-emission energy solutions, hydrogen fuel cells have emerged as a promising alternative to conventional fossil fuels. These cells convert hydrogen gas into electricity through a chemical reaction, emitting only water vapor as a byproduct. Key Market Drivers
-
Clean Energy Goals
-
Hydrogen fuel cells align with global decarbonization targets, offering an emission-free energy source.
-
Government Incentives
-
Subsidies, tax credits, and funding for R&D are fueling market growth.
-
Energy Diversification
-
Hydrogen serves as a backup or complementary energy source to solar, wind, and batteries.
-
Technological Advancements
-
Innovations are improving cell efficiency, lifespan, and storage capabilities.
Applications of Hydrogen Fuel Cells
-
Automotive Sector: Fuel cell electric vehicles (FCEVs) are gaining traction, particularly in buses, trucks, and trains.
-
Industrial Use: Powering forklifts, backup generators, and remote industrial sites.
-
Residential & Commercial Energy: Supplementing power for homes, data centers, and commercial buildings.
-
Aerospace & Marine: Low-emission energy source for submarines, ships, and unmanned aerial vehicles.

Challenges Facing the Market
-
High production and distribution costs
-
Lack of refueling infrastructure
-
Hydrogen storage and safety concerns
Future Outlook
The future of the hydrogen fuel cells market looks promising as technology matures and economies of scale are achieved. The integration of green hydrogen (produced via electrolysis using renewable energy) is set to further enhance sustainability.
By 2030, the market is expected to play a critical role in the global clean energy transition, particularly in sectors hard to electrify.
